Grupo Aeroportuario de la Ciudad de Mexico completes $4 billion Green Bond offering

Client(s) Grupo Aeroportuario de la Ciudad de México, S.A. De C.V.

Jones Day advised Grupo Aeroportuario de la Ciudad de Mexico on Mexican law matters for the issuance of $4 billion green bonds, through the Mexico City Airport Trust. The bond offering was executed under the Rule 144A/Reg-S, and is divided in a $1.0 billion 10 years tranche and $3.0 billion 30 years tranche.

This new offering represents the largest green bond offering in dollars in the history of green bonds, and the largest 30-year bond issuance in the year for Latin America and has obtained a rating of Baa1, BBB+, BBB+ (Moody's, S&P, Fitch), as well GB1 by Moody’s and E1 by S&P for a sustainable transaction.

Also, Jones Day has advised Grupo Aeroportuario de la Ciudad de Mexico in the execution of the whole airport financing plan, which included the execution of a $1 billion credit facility in 2014, the conversion of the credit facility to a $3 billion revolving credit facility in 2015 and its termination in 2017, and the $2 billion green bonds initial offering in 2016.
